云数据库 OceanBase

OceanBase 是阿里巴巴和蚂蚁金服 100% 自主研发的金融级分布式关系数据库,在普通硬件上实现金融级高可用,在金融行业首创“三地五中心”城市级故障自动无损容灾新标准,同时具备在线水平扩展能力,创造了 4200 万次/秒处理峰值的业内纪录,在功能、稳定性、可扩展性、性能方面都经历过严格的检验

业界领先的优势
卓越性能:4200 万次/秒处理峰值的业内纪录
支持业务快速的扩容缩容,同时通过准内存处理架构实现高性能,单集群最大数据量超过 3 PB,最大单表行数达万亿级
持续可用:三地五中心容灾架构的倡导者与实践者
采用 Paxos 协议,通过数据多副本,基于普通 PC 服务器实现主备自动切换,且不丢失一行数据(RPO=0,RTO<30秒)
兼容并包:完美支持多种数据库模式
同时兼容 MySQL 以及 Oracle 两种模式,原来的代码、应用程序只需做较小的改动就可以直接使用 OceanBase
久经验证:支付宝、网商银行核心业务的共同选择
已经在蚂蚁金服所有核心金融场景中稳定运行多年,历经近十年双十一,支撑了一个又一个极限场景的考验
极致弹性:透明的可扩展能力
通过分布式事务以及全局时间,实现了计算能力以及存储空间的无限水平扩展,业务无需改动任何一行代码即可实现扩容,再也不用为分库分表发愁
自主可控:阿里巴巴、蚂蚁金服自主研发的通用关系型数据库
与其他基于开源数据库(如 MySQL、PG 等)的产品不同,我们对所有的代码,包括核心代码拥有100% 的知识产权

精心打造的功能

多种部署架构,满足多类可用性要求

OceanBase支持多可用区、多Region部署,发生故障时,可以根据您指定的优先级,自动切换到一个健康的可用区,您可以根据自己的需求自由选择

可用区容灾

单区域 3 可用区部署,RPO=0,RTO 不超过30秒,故障自动切换。 可抵御个别硬件故障和可用区灾难

区域容灾

三区域 5 可用区部署,RPO=0,RTO 不超过30秒,故障自动切换。 可抵御个别硬件故障、可用区灾难和区域灾难

多种租户模式,最小成本满足多种业务需求

OceanBase提供多种租户模式、多种数据库模式,最小的资源开销成本满足不同的业务场景需求

Oracle 模式

OceanBase支持Oracle的常用语法以及存储过程等,基于 Oracle 开发的应用系统可以无缝或少量修改即可迁移

MySQL 模式

兼容MySQL 5.6 语法以及客户端,您可以像使用MySQL一样使用OceanBase,并享受OceanBase的透明扩展能力、高可用能力以及其它精心打造的金融级数据库能力

面向云上客户提供多项金融级功能

面向云上客户提供多项金融级功能

闪回查询

对于 DML 相关误操作,提供强大的闪回查询能力,快速查询过去数据值或将表或者某行数据恢复到过去某个时间点

回收站

对于 DDL 相关误操作,OceanBase 实现了回收站从而防止用户误 drop table/database 的时候能快速恢复表数据

执行计划演进

只有被验证过的执行计划才会被启用,当由于种种原因(如统计信息的变更)而导致目标 SQL 有了新的可选择的计划时,这些新执行计划并不会马上被启用,直到他们在 OBServer 内部被灰度小流量验证,并且比以往的计划性能更优时,才会被启用

领军客户实战场景

平滑迁移解决方案

高可用及容灾方案

水平扩展方案

帮助企业实现分布式数据库的平滑迁移
OceanBase 迁移服务是 OceanBase 为客户提供的全流程数据迁移解决方案,全面帮助企业的应用和数据迁移到 OceanBase 上,让更多企业享受分布式数据库的技术

应用改造量评估

OceanBase迁移服务能够帮助用户提前评估好数据库迁移的工作,如不兼容的SQL、Schema等等,有效控制项目进度风险

帮助用户稳妥创新

业务系统更换数据库,犹如给运行中的飞机更换发动机,有非常高的风险,这些风险主要集中在数据正确性、性能以及稳定性的风险等方面。OceanBase迁移方案内置多层次数据校验,帮助用户秒级发现数据异常,提供流量捕获与回放能力,提前验证性能和兼容性等,有的放矢

  • 平滑迁移解决方案

    平滑迁移解决方案

    OceanBase 迁移服务是 OceanBase 为客户提供的全流程数据迁移解决方案,全面帮助企业的应用和数据迁移到 OceanBase 上,让更多企业享受分布式数据库的技术

    • 应用改造量评估

      OceanBase迁移服务能够帮助用户提前评估好数据库迁移的工作,如不兼容的SQL、Schema等等,有效控制项目进度风险

    • 帮助用户稳妥创新

      业务系统更换数据库,犹如给运行中的飞机更换发动机,有非常高的风险,这些风险主要集中在数据正确性、性能以及稳定性的风险等方面。OceanBase迁移方案内置多层次数据校验,帮助用户秒级发现数据异常,提供流量捕获与回放能力,提前验证性能和兼容性等,有的放矢

  • 高可用及容灾方案
  • 水平扩展方案

产品动态

  • 查看详情
  • 查看详情
    查看全部日志>
    产品发布信息详情

    南京银行:OceanBase 与南京银行共建“鑫云+”互联网金融平台

    OceanBase 数据库系统经过蚂蚁金服内部大量互联网金融场景验证,给了我们尝试使用的信心。实践证明,南京银行选择 OceanBase 数据库,给“鑫云+”互金平台提供了更加坚实的保证。—— 李勇(南京银行信息技术部副总经理)

    网商银行:网商银行选择 OceanBase 三地五中心部署架构

    网商银行选择 OceanBase 三地五中心部署架构,不仅在数据上从具备抵御同城机房故障提升到具备异地城市容灾的能力,同时内置的多租户隔离的能力,满足全行多应用系统的管理与使用需求,让应用系统多活架构设计上变的异常简单。—— 唐家才(网商银行 CTO)

    支付宝:OceanBase 连续多年稳定支撑支付宝“双11”大促

    OceanBase 稳定支撑了支付宝的核心交易、 支付与账务,经历了多次“双11”的考验,形成了跨机房、跨区域部署的高可用架构, 并在日常运行、应急演练和容灾切换中发挥了重要作用。—— 程立(蚂蚁金服 CTO)

    阿里妈妈:OceanBase满足了广告业务对存储系统扩展性的要求

    OceanBase 很好的满足了我们广告业务对于存储系统扩展性,并行计算,统计计算,高吞吐,低时延,资源隔离等大数据处理的需求,在报表业务的演进中帮助我们建立了一套业务和平台分离,面向效果指标开发的通用系统。—— 张炜宇(阿里妈妈基础共享技术开发平台总监)

    西安银行:OceanBase 帮助西安银行完成分布式数据库应用改造

    OceanBase 助力西安银行完成关键业务系统的分布式数据库应用改造,构建了“三中心五副本”的多活保护模式,在系统高可用的同时,实现容灾能力的大幅提升。同时,OceanBase 高度兼容 Oracle,西安银行通过 OceanBase 成熟的一站式迁移解决方案成功完成了去 “O” 的关键转型。

    常熟银行:OceanBase 助力常熟银行构建下一代数字银行

    基于 OceanBase 搭建基础分布式架构能力,常熟银行可有效提升银行 IT 系统的可扩展性和海量数据处理能力,以无压力支撑高频、海量的互联网业务和运营活动,为用户提供连续不间断的服务,带给用户最流畅的产品体验。

    淘宝收藏夹:OceanBase助力淘宝收藏夹业务的快速发展

    淘宝收藏夹服务集团内 50+ 业务方,总体收藏关系数将近千亿,并发量数十万,OceanBase 非常好的支持了收藏夹的读写场景,经历了多次大促高并发考验,运行稳定,吞吐量高,性能优异,成本低廉,非常好的满足了收藏夹的业务发展需求。—— 林玉炳(淘宝技术部基础交易)